No fewer than 15 students have successfully graduated from the Youth Empowerment and Sewing Programme, an initiative of the Zakat and Welfare Committee of Lekki Muslim Ummah (LEMU).

The graduation took place on Friday, 8th November, 2024 at the Lekki Central Mosque, Lekki, Lagos and was attended by the graduates and leadership of the Muslim community

Muslim News gathered that the graduates comprises 12 females, 3 males who were empowered with a Sewing Machine each in addition to N50,000 cash each as start-up capital to commence their fashion businesses.

The initiative which lasted for almost six months was handled by Why Waste It Academy coordinated by Hajia Bola Shakirah Ramos, who expressed happiness over the successful completion of the programme, saying they are on their way to start making sustainable earnings.

According to her, “This is the fourth cohort. I am very excited for witnessing another graduation of this laudable programme which has been sponsored over the years by Lekki Muslim Ummah (LEMU).

“The graduates have done something unique and amazing this time. Normally, on their graduation day like this, they will showcase clothing designs they have made during their course of study. Today, they have done something on recycling and sustainability.

Speaking further, Hajia Ramos said apart from learning the basis of sewing, they also learnt pattern drafting and recycling of waste into fashion.

“They went through a total of 5 and half months of training comprising 3 months for technical sewing. Two weeks for art and crafts. There weekly classes for business and marketing and the recycling class. They also went through business side of fashion, marketing and sales class. After their learning stage, they went for internship for four weeks at different fashion outfits.

Payment of Zakat increases man’s relationship to man, God: Imam Lekki

In his own reaction, Imam Dr. Ridwan Jamiu, Chief Imam Lekki, also gave thanks to Almighty Allah for the opportunity to successfully graduate another cohort of LEMU Empowerment opportunities.

He emphasized on the importance of Zakat in Islam, saying that Allah mentioned it together repeatedly with Salat in several verses of the Noble Quran.

According to him, “Islam is beautiful. That’s why in the Quran, when Allah talks about Salat, He follows it with Zakat. While Salat is between us and Allah directly, Zakat is between us and Allah indirectly, because it is carried out by man to man. In essence, our relationship must be good not to Allah but human beings as well, and that can be achievable through goodness. That’s when we can be good to people.

“For us to be good Muslims, there must be a good relationship between us and Allah; and then, to fellow humans. The way to support others is through payment of Zakat at when it’s due. We should always remember the needy. Whatever we give out will not reduce our wealth. It augments it with more barakah in it.
